Gilbert Sun News Highlights a Family’s Journey to Axis for Autism, Explaining How They Overcome Diagnosis Roadblocks

The road to an autism diagnosis can be long and filled with many obstacles, with Arizona families often waiting more than a year to have their children evaluated. In an article for Gilbert Sun News, one local mother shared how Axis for Autism fast-tracked her son’s evaluation and placed him on the spectrum when others couldn’t.

After visiting various specialists for two years in hopes of receiving a timely, accurate diagnosis for her son Remi, Olivia Koenen turned to Axis for Autism to find answers. Not only was the organization able to see Remi within two weeks, but an experienced psychologist also assessed him more thoroughly. Remi, now diagnosed and thriving in therapy, is one of thousands of kids who have dealt with long wait lists and misdiagnoses in Arizona. Axis for Autism is committed to reducing statewide delays from several years to less than two months.

With groundbreaking technology and a network of psychologists who specialize in autism, Axis for Autism accelerates the evaluation process. As a result, patients receive life-changing answers, intervention and therapies.
